Originally Posted by 84 1LE
Is there only one option for the 2din? My HU is 10mm too narrow(170mm x 95mm).None of the 3D printers seem to offer this.
The standard double DIN opening is 180x100 mm, so any HU that is slightly smaller than that will fit. If you don't like the gap on each side you could fabricate a frame of some black material that fits flush on your radio and covers that gap from underneath the bezel.

It's a lot harder to pull an inverted hvac mount off in the firebird since it uses a pod rather than a solid console like the camaro does. You'd have to cut away a lot of the rear structure in the pod and rebuild it to support the higher weight centre of the new stereo location. Not saying it can't be done, just that it's a lot more involved.

Originally Posted by Chuck!
That looks really good. What specific texture paint did you use?
I used SEM Texture Coating 39853. I test mounted it in the car and it matched really well and looked almost stock. Here’s another pic...



There is a little modification neeed to move the heater controls down but anything custom needs a little work. Overall if I could just get more time to finish things up it’s going to turn out well.
